The key to leveraging artificial intelligence (AI) to support your travel business’s digital marketing is finding tools to super-power personalization, creating a tailored customer journey that fosters a sense of connection with travelers. 

WeTravel’s upcoming 2024 Travel Trends Report notes that despite the industry’s ongoing AI buzz, more than half of multi-day travel businesses are reluctant to integrate AI into their operations. With the technology’s benefits now widely acknowledged - from improving efficiency to powering creativity - where has this disconnect in the travel space come from? 

One notable concern has been businesses’ hesitation to replace a human touch and lived experience with machines. And despite the buzz of trip planning using AI systems from ChatGPT to Booking.com’s own tool, travelers are indeed still looking for a human touch. 

A recent consumer travel study by Persado revealed that 25% of travelers are motivated to take a trip following recommendations by family and friends, while only 6% are driven to book following an email promotion or sponsored social media promotion respectively. So can using more ‘un-human’ technology really boost marketing and drive sales? 

Where does AI fit into travel businesses' digital marketing strategy? 

While no technology could ever truly replace human connection, it can help nurture certain elements of it. The connection that travelers seek - whether that’s connecting with people or place - could be understood, in part, as the desire to have their personal preferences understood. 

By any other name, listening to traveler preferences and creating a bespoke customer journey to reflect this, is personalization - one of this year’s most important travel consumer trends. So, while AI can’t replace human connection, it can certainly power personalization - and do it more efficiently and effectively than any travel professional could.

Traditionally, businesses may have thought of connection as being something that’s created with the traveler once they’re on their trip. This perspective assumes that the connection is either cultivated by the travelers themselves, for example with the destination that they visit, or with the people they meet there - whether that’s fellow travelers, the local community, or their tour guides. 

But we now know that cultivating connection begins the moment a prospective traveler engages with a travel business. The key difference between digital marketing efforts that succeed and those that don’t is how personalized you can make that first encounter. 

A personalized customer journey relies heavily on the ability to analyze large volumes of data, which simply wouldn’t be possible without AI. But by utilizing a variety of AI-powered tools to understand each traveler's preferences, and then building a digital marketing strategy to reflect this, a world of possibilities reveals itself.

Making content creation more than a stab in the dark 

As any travel business owner knows, content creation is an incredibly important, but also incredibly time-consuming part of any digital marketing strategy. From writing blog articles to social media posts, creating videos to drafting copy for paid ads, the volume of work can feel relentless. And this is without considering a personalized content journey for different groups of travelers. Enter AI. 

Not only can AI produce large volumes of creative content to support digital marketing strategies, but it can also analyze vast amounts of traveler data to understand what resonates with a business’s target market - the key to creating highly personalized content. Through an understanding of what descriptions, phrases or images would attract potential customers, AI has the ability to significantly enhance click-through and conversion rates, ultimately boosting sales and improving customer satisfaction.

What’s next for personalized content? 

Creating personalized content to support a digital marketing strategy is only half of the battle. The other half relates to delivering the content to the right audience, at the right time. This is where AI-optimized email and social media marketing strategies come in. 

Rather than simply guessing when the optimal time to send emails might be, through analyzing user data and behavior, AI enables businesses to send targeted and relevant recommendations to potential travelers relating to where they are in the booking cycle, increasing the chances of engagement and conversion. Not only this but through analyzing historical data and performance metrics, AI tools can identify patterns and trends that lead to higher open rates and click-through rates. 

Similarly, by combing through huge quantities of data from social media platforms, AI tools are able to gain insights into traveler preferences, behaviors, and trends - in seconds. Just as for email marketing campaigns, this information can then be used to create targeted and personalized marketing campaigns that resonate with the audience. For example, AI algorithms can identify patterns in customer interactions and recommend the most effective content or advertisements to be shown to specific segments of the target market.

The other major benefit is that AI can automate the entire process, which maximizes efficiency and saves money, freeing up vast amounts of time and resources for businesses to focus on the operations that require a human touch. 

The travel businesses that succeed through integrating AI into their operations will not be those that use the technology to replace the wealth of knowledge that their staff or on-the-ground suppliers have. Those who get ahead using AI will leverage the ability to personalize the customer journey for every single traveler. By personalizing the customer journey, businesses can drive more meaningful engagement and create a positive experience for each customer, sparking the beginning of a journey of connection that all travelers seek.
